Hi, Robato.
1. You already had another topic open here concerning your ongoing kernel panic problems. No need to start a second topic.
2. The 0x600 (Alignment) panic is another issue related to memory access, indicating potential RAM, processor, programming, or other hardware errors. There's nothing particular in the Backtrace of each panic log to led more clues. See point 6 below.
3. I recognize from your other topic that 20 loops of the AHT did not return a problem. I've seen it take as many as 40 loops some time, but 20 is a pretty good test if you looped the Extended Test.
4. The log snippet you posted may not be relevant, especially since it happened 20 minutes before the panic.4.1. The first message
Apr 15 19:31:17 My-Computer kernel[0]: hfs_relocate: didn't move into metadata zone
appears to deal with a problem encountered while attempting to perform Adaptive Hot File Clustering. Basically, Mac OS X attempts to automatically defragment small files (under 20MB) that are highly fragmented. The attempt failed because new allocation blocks could not be acquired, implying your disk may be getting near full. If your hard disk is nearing full, panics may result: see my "Problems from insufficient RAM and free hard disk space" FAQ.
A relatively recent listing of the source code from which that message is generated can be found here.
4.2. The second message
Apr 15 19:32:13 My-Computer kernel[0]: disk1: alignment error.
may not be referring to your startup disk, but a CD or DVD you had attempted to mount, or an external hard drive. Normally, references to your startup disk will be something like disk0s3, not disk1.
You can see the device number for each of your mounted volumes by issuing the
df -a
command in Terminal.5. You wrote: "Verification of the HD with Disk Utility does not reveal any problem."If you're performing Live Verification, i.e. running Disk Utility > Verify Disk while started up from your startup disk, instead startup from your Tiger Install DVD and run Disk Utility from there, per my "Resolving Disk, Permission, and Cache Corruption" FAQ.
6. None of my earlier advice has changed: you need to work through the troubleshooting steps "Resolving Kernel Panics" FAQ. The FAQ is a roadmap, so follow the steps in the order specified, including the "If all else fails..." section if a cause or resolution is not found in an earlier troubleshooting step therein. The other FAQs I've cited above in this post are some of the steps in the process of troubleshooting kernel panics.
Unfortunately, there's no magic bullet for the set of panic logs you've posted.

FireWire Device: unknown_device, unknown_speedThe kernel panic log complains that there are likely to be memory leaks. That means you are running stuff that behaves badly, dynamically allocating memory to do its work and losing track of it and never returning it to the memory pool.
Mac OS X kernel generally does not do this. But you are not running Mac OS X kernel, you have made a large number of modifications to it:

The backtrace points to Disk I/O routines as the place where the problem was detected. I would be very suspicious of your third-party drives that require non-standard drivers. I have external drives, but none requires a Driver, and I certainly do not see your crashes.
If you want Apple to take your problem seriously, you will need to duplicate the failure with no non-Apple kernel extensions present.
